Assassin’s Creed Tomahawk

I am pleased to share my latest project: a high-fidelity recreation of the Assassin’s Creed Tomahawk. This piece was developed as a study in executing a professional game-asset workflow, focusing on the balance between intricate sculptural detail and technical optimization.

Key Technical Highlights:

Modeling & Topology: Authored in Blender using a subdivision-surface workflow to ensure clean silhouettes and high-poly accuracy for the blade and handle-wrap geometry.

UV & Optimization: Managed UV layouts with consistent texel density and optimized packing to ensure maximum texture clarity across all surface areas.

PBR Texturing: Created in Substance Painter, utilizing multi-layered material definitions to simulate weathered steel, aged walnut wood, and battle-worn leather.

Rendering: Final integration and material calibration performed back in Blender to achieve a realistic, cinematic finish.
